Job Description
We are seeking a passionate and dedicated Preschool Teacher to join our early childhood education team.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in childhood development, classroom management, and curriculum development, with a genuine love for working with young children. This role offers an opportunity to foster a nurturing learning environment that promotes growth, curiosity, and social‑emotional development for preschool‑aged students.
Experience with special education, early intervention, and play‑based methods is highly valued. The Preschool Teacher will play a vital role in shaping the foundational skills of our young learners through engaging lessons and compassionate care.

- Develop and implement age‑appropriate curricula that support literacy, math, physical education, and social skills.
- Plan and execute daily lesson plans aligned with educational standards and individual student needs.
- Manage classroom behavior using effective behavior management strategies to create a positive learning environment.
- Provide individualized support for children requiring special education or early intervention services.
- Communicate regularly with parents and guardians regarding student progress, behavior, and developmental milestones.
- Ensure safety and welfare of all children by adhering to childcare regulations and best practices in child welfare.
